Sencore Super Mack CR31A CRT Tester and Beam Builder. They Gave Up! Why? Plus - it looks like an important function of this unit was Disabled - at the Factory! What the Heck? This fine Picture Tube Tester which was an important piece of test gear at a TV repair business was given up for cheap at a swap meet years ago. Let's see if we can find what is wrong with it and if we can fix it.
